IOS Developer Salary: Your Monthly Earning Guide

by SLV Team 49 views
iOS Developer Salary: Your Monthly Earning Guide

Hey there, future iOS developers and tech enthusiasts! Ever wondered what kind of iOS developer salary you can expect to rake in each month? Well, buckle up, because we're diving deep into the world of iOS developer salaries. We're going to break down everything from the average monthly earnings to the factors that can significantly impact your paycheck. So, grab your favorite beverage, get comfy, and let's unravel the mysteries of iOS developer compensation! Understanding the iOS developer salary landscape is crucial for anyone considering or already working in this exciting field. This article will provide a comprehensive overview, helping you make informed decisions about your career path and financial goals. We'll explore the various aspects that influence your monthly income, from experience level and location to the type of company you work for. Whether you're a seasoned pro or just starting, this guide will provide valuable insights into navigating the world of iOS developer salaries.

Average Monthly iOS Developer Salary

Alright, let's get down to brass tacks: what's the average monthly iOS developer salary? While the exact numbers can vary based on a bunch of different things, you can generally expect to see some healthy figures. Entry-level iOS developers might start around a certain monthly range, while experienced developers and those with specialized skills can easily command much higher salaries. To give you a rough idea, we're talking about a spectrum. Keep in mind that these figures are averages, and your actual salary will depend on your specific situation. This includes things like your skills, experience, and the location of the job. Also, the size and type of the company play a role. Startups, established tech companies, and even government jobs can all have different pay scales.

It's important to remember that these are just averages. The more you know and the more experience you gain, the more you'll likely be able to negotiate. Remember that your skills and the demand for those skills are always fluctuating. Stay on top of the latest technologies, and you’ll be in a better position to get a higher salary. Consider looking at job boards like Glassdoor, Indeed, and LinkedIn to get a feel for the current salary ranges in your area. This will give you a more accurate picture than just relying on averages. Plus, check out salary surveys that are done by tech recruitment firms. These surveys can provide detailed insights into salary trends. Always be ready to negotiate!

Factors Influencing Your iOS Developer Salary

Okay, so what really impacts your iOS developer monthly salary? Several factors come into play, and understanding these is key to maximizing your earning potential. One of the most significant is your experience level. Just like in any profession, the more experience you have, the more you're generally worth. Entry-level developers will naturally start with a lower salary than mid-level or senior developers. As you gain years of experience, your skills and expertise grow, and so does your salary. Then there's location, location, location! Where you live and work can have a huge impact on your salary. Tech hubs like San Francisco, New York, and Seattle tend to offer higher salaries than other areas due to the higher cost of living and the concentration of tech companies. The cost of living in an area also influences how much you might need to live comfortably.

Your skillset is also a major factor. The more in-demand your skills are, the more you can command. Mastering Swift and Objective-C is a must, of course. Knowing other programming languages, frameworks, or tools like SwiftUI, Core Data, and Xcode can boost your value. Also, specialization is a big deal. Are you an expert in a specific area like mobile game development, augmented reality (AR), or machine learning? Those specializations can lead to higher salaries. Companies are often willing to pay more for specialized skills because they can be harder to find. Then we have the company itself. The size and type of the company you work for matter. Large tech companies and well-funded startups often offer higher salaries and better benefits compared to smaller companies or government organizations. Plus, your negotiation skills are key. Don’t be afraid to negotiate your salary. Do your research, know your worth, and be prepared to advocate for yourself during the hiring process. These are the main things, but each is critical to your salary level.

Entry-Level iOS Developer Salary

So, what about those just starting out? What's the entry-level iOS developer salary looking like these days? For those fresh out of college or just starting their coding journey, entry-level salaries can vary. You can typically expect a certain range. Remember, these numbers are just a starting point. There's a lot of potential for growth as you gain experience and develop your skills. Your starting salary as an entry-level iOS developer can depend on your education. A degree in computer science or a related field can sometimes give you a leg up. Also, consider the specific skills you bring to the table. If you’ve worked on any personal projects or have a portfolio to showcase, it can help. Your ability to demonstrate your skills is a big deal.

Location matters here too. Even at an entry level, the location of your job can influence your salary. Big cities with a lot of tech companies often pay more than smaller towns. Think of the cost of living. How can you increase your entry-level salary? First, focus on building a strong foundation. Learn the fundamentals of iOS development and get familiar with the core technologies like Swift and Xcode. Then, build a portfolio of projects. Work on personal projects or contribute to open-source projects. Then, get an internship. Internships can give you valuable experience and a foot in the door. Finally, network! Attend tech meetups, connect with other developers, and start building your professional network. These simple actions can help you negotiate a higher starting salary.

Mid-Level iOS Developer Salary

Alright, let's talk about those who've got some experience under their belts. What's the mid-level iOS developer salary look like? Once you have a few years of experience, you can expect a significant jump in salary. At the mid-level, you’re no longer considered an entry-level developer. Your skills have grown, you're more comfortable with the technologies, and you can take on more responsibility. This experience translates directly into a higher salary. Expect a salary range that reflects your experience and expertise. Your specific salary will depend on several factors, including your skills, location, and the company you work for. Mid-level developers are usually expected to be able to handle more complex tasks, take on more responsibility, and mentor junior developers. This higher level of responsibility will often translate into a higher salary.

To increase your mid-level salary, focus on honing your skills. Keep up with the latest technologies, and specialize in an area that interests you. Build a strong portfolio of projects. Showcase your work and highlight your accomplishments. Learn new technologies and frameworks. This will make you more valuable in the job market. Then, work on your leadership and communication skills. Being able to mentor junior developers can boost your worth. Keep up with the latest technologies and market trends. Your salary also often increases based on your location and the company you work for. Make sure that you are consistently updating and leveling up your skills to increase your salary.

Senior iOS Developer Salary

Okay, let’s talk about the big leagues! What's the senior iOS developer salary? This is where things get really interesting. Senior iOS developers are the veterans. They have years of experience, deep expertise, and a proven track record of delivering successful projects. Senior developers often command very high salaries, reflecting their years of experience and their specialized skills. This level of experience means you can be expected to lead projects. Senior developers often mentor other developers and make critical technical decisions. They are also expected to be experts in their field. You need to show that you are an expert to achieve a senior salary.

Your salary will often be determined by your skills, experience, and the location of your work. The size and type of company you work for will have a big impact on your salary. You need to be aware of the market. Know your worth and be prepared to negotiate your salary. Keep up with the latest technologies and industry trends. Having expertise in specific areas can make you more valuable. Focus on leadership and communication skills. Senior developers often lead teams, so these skills are essential. Finally, continually build your network. Being known in the industry can open doors to higher-paying opportunities. It is a long game, but the rewards are there. Having experience and being a senior developer are things to be proud of.

Comparing iOS Developer Salaries by Location

Let’s dive into how iOS developer salaries vary by location, guys. Where you live and work can significantly impact your earning potential. Generally, tech hubs tend to offer higher salaries than other areas. You will often see higher salaries in these locations due to a higher cost of living. Also, there's a higher concentration of tech companies, which creates more demand for iOS developers. Locations like San Francisco, New York, and Seattle are known for their high salaries. Smaller cities and areas with a lower cost of living often offer lower salaries. However, the cost of living in these areas is also lower, so your money might go further. Cost of living is super important. High salaries might look great, but if the cost of living is also high, your net income might not be as impressive. The cost of housing, transportation, and everyday expenses can eat into your paycheck.

Then there's the demand for iOS developers. Some locations have a higher demand than others. The competition can also affect salaries. If there's a lot of competition for jobs, salaries might be lower. Check job boards. Look at salary surveys specific to your location. These can give you a more accurate picture of the market. Consider remote work. Remote positions can open up opportunities. It allows you to work for companies in higher-paying locations, without having to relocate. Always do your research! Compare the cost of living and the potential salaries in different locations. That will help you make an informed decision. Then, evaluate your priorities. What's more important to you? A high salary, or a lower cost of living? Think about the lifestyle that you want. Location is a critical factor for your salary.

Tips for Negotiating Your iOS Developer Salary

Okay, let's talk about something really important: negotiating your iOS developer salary. This is a skill that can significantly impact your earnings. Always do your research before you even start the interview process. Find out what the average salary is for iOS developers with your experience and skillset in your location. Use sites like Glassdoor, Salary.com, and LinkedIn. Then, know your worth. What skills and experience do you bring to the table? What have you accomplished in previous roles? Have examples ready. Have some numbers that demonstrate your value. Make sure you can articulate why you deserve the salary you're asking for. Consider the whole package. Benefits, perks, and opportunities for growth can be worth a lot. Before you start negotiating, think about all of the aspects of the job. Then, be confident. Negotiate with confidence. Believe in your skills and value. Also, be prepared to walk away. Know your bottom line. Have a clear idea of the lowest salary you're willing to accept. Be prepared to say no. When it comes to negotiating, always be professional. Stay positive and respectful throughout the process. Make sure to stay calm. Practice your negotiation skills. Practice with friends or family. You will be more prepared. Prepare your arguments and know your value, and you can maximize your salary.

Maximizing Your Monthly Income

How do you maximize your monthly income as an iOS developer? Here are some strategies that you can apply. First, focus on your skills. Stay up-to-date with the latest technologies and frameworks. If you become an expert, you can get a higher salary. Then, build your portfolio. Create a strong portfolio of projects. This can demonstrate your skills and value to potential employers. You can specialize. The more specialized you are, the more valuable you can be in the job market. You should also consider freelancing and contract work. Doing this can bring in extra income. Make sure you do your research and negotiate your salary. Know your worth and be confident in asking for what you deserve. Be open to new opportunities. Network and look for new opportunities in the job market. Build your brand. Develop a professional online presence. Make sure you build a network with people. Build relationships with other developers and industry professionals. Continuously expand your skill set. Focus on new technologies and frameworks.

The Future of iOS Developer Salaries

What about the future? What can you expect in terms of iOS developer salaries? The demand for iOS developers is expected to remain high. As long as there are smartphones, there will be a need for iOS developers. However, the job market is always evolving. Emerging technologies and trends will affect salaries. Consider new technologies like AR/VR. Also, consider machine learning. The demand for these skills will increase, and so will salaries. The best thing is to stay flexible and adapt to change. Continue learning, adapt to new technologies, and expand your skills. You should also consider networking and building your brand. Stay active in the developer community and build connections. Stay informed about the latest trends. Always keep up with market trends. This way, you can position yourself for success in the future. iOS development is a dynamic field, so flexibility is key.

Conclusion

So there you have it, folks! That's a comprehensive look at the world of iOS developer salaries. Understanding the factors that influence your income and how to maximize your earning potential is critical for your career. Whether you're just starting out or a seasoned pro, knowing your worth and staying informed about the market can make a big difference. Stay curious, keep learning, and don't be afraid to negotiate. The future of iOS development is bright, and with the right skills and mindset, you can build a successful and rewarding career. Good luck out there, and happy coding!